Actress Priyanka Chopra Jonas’ upcoming project “The White Tiger” is a powerful film that entertains audiences and at the same time disadvantages her. Netflix, directed by Ramin Bahrani of Fahrenheit 451 and 99 Homes, is an adaptation of Aravind Adiga’s novel of the same name in 2008. On Friday, the actor took to Twitter and shared the first look of the film, which features Rajkumar Rao and debutant Adarsh ​​Gaurav’s debut.

“It’s a story about the plight of a family and a person – one of the most remarkable performances I have ever seen, Balaram Halwai, played by Adarsh ​​Gaurav, one of the most talented newcomers I’ve ever worked with,” Chopra Jonas tweeted.
The 38-year-old film will showcase Balarama as a successful businessman in India from poor villagers, showing how hunger and lack of opportunity create and maintain man’s “animal instincts”.
“Rajkummer Rao, who is already one of the most cheerful actors in India, has a few cans. The film is powerful. It makes you uncomfortable and most importantly makes you feel good. Netflix is ​​coming soon globally,” he said.
In the film, Chopra Jonas plays Pinky Madame, a first-generation immigrant in the US.
“She’s in India with her husband. She’s traveling for business. And then … Life changes! Pinky Madame is a unique character, so happy to play her undeniable role in the story.”
The 38-year-old actor said, “It is a story that has to be told and is alive with its characters. It’s Ramin’s hand.”
Has collaborated with streaming giant Mukul Diora to produce The White Tiger. Chopra Jonas and Emmy Award-winning filmmaker Ava DuVernay serve as executive producers.
